In this article, youth is characterized by the continuation of the growth and development process, which manifests itself in a calm and uniform direction relative to individual organs and systems. At the same time, the age limit expires. In this regard, sexual and individual differences become clearly visible in both the structure and functions of the body. At this age, the length and width of the body increase, while the increase in mass decreases. Differences in body size and shape between boys and girls reach their maximum. Boys and girls grow and gain weight. Boys (average) are 10-12 kg heavier than girls. The mass of muscles is 13% greater than the mass of the entire body, and the mass of subcutaneous adipose tissue is 10% less than in girls. Boys' bodies are slightly shorter, and their arms and legs are longer than girls'.References
